Product Description:
The KDA 3.1-050-3-A0D-W1 spindle drive is produced by Bosch Rexroth Indramat as part of the KDA Spindle Drives series. It is used in multi-axis machine tools where a dedicated inverter regulates spindle motion independently of the feed axes. By linking to a common DC bus, the unit delivers commanded velocity and torque profiles so cutters, grinders, or drilling heads can follow programmed interpolation paths with consistent repeatability. This arrangement lets the spindle respond to changing load conditions while the rest of the machine continues to operate on coordinated motion commands.
The drive operates from a bus voltage of 300 VDC, and its power section is rated for a continuous output of 50 A. A separate heatsink blower runs from an AC supply of 220 V 50-60 Hz, so cooling airflow remains stable even when the DC link dips during acceleration. Operation is permitted at ambient temperatures from 5 to 45 °C, which supports use in enclosed industrial cabinets with controlled airflow. Installation is permitted up to 1000 m above sea level without derating, allowing the drive to maintain its stated operating range at typical industrial elevations.
Thermal management is handled by a mounted heatsink blower that forces air through the fin stack, and this forced cooling method helps keep the heat sink within its operating range during high-duty milling cycles. Motion commands can be sent as a digital position command value, while instantaneous speed adjustment is accepted on a separate channel as an analog speed command value. This combination allows the control system to manage axis coordination and spindle speed correction through different input paths as needed by the machine process. A second encoder connector is not provided, so feedback cabling remains simpler and front-panel space is left available for diagnostics and communication hardware.
